"Look, revolution takes many forms. For some it is done at the ballot box, for others it involves a gun."
"I really want to do something, but I'm not willing to yell at the city council, that's going too far."
"Everyone should just do whatever they are going to do and we'll all support it, but I'm sure we can all agree there should be no form of violence. Let's make a pact to only use non-violent tactics."
All activists seem to have an opinion about the use of violence in social change but few seem to give it much thought. This series is meant to explore the topic and provide activist tools to develop and understand their own attitudes about violence.
